There was a time when the person did not have to worry about viruses, spyware, worms and other headaches. Unfortunately, these things are

here and people have to deal with it rather than becoming another victim.

Given that this problem affects everyone on a global scale, software companies have come out with various products to deal with the threat.

Here are a few examples of those that are quite popular in the market.

1. McAfee is one of the many software companies that can help make those spyware and adware programs go away. Unfortunately, people

have to pay for it since it doesn’t offer a 15 or a 30-day trial period. 

2. Those who have genuine installed windows operating systems can download Windows Defender for free. The system will scan for potential problems and get rid of it, product updates will be downloaded

automatically and problems incurred will be reported back to Microsoft so a solution can be made to fix the problem. 

3. Those who feel more comfortable after getting a good review from some of the top PC magazines can also try downloading Spybot Search

and Destroy. This program solves any spyware and adware currently in the computer and keeps it out for good.

4. Adaware is another company that has been around providing security for computer users. It has various versions and those who will use it for personal get downloaded the program for free. Those who choose it to

use it for business will have to pay a fee.

5. Ewido Security Suite is also another free program that can take care of both spyware and adware. The designers of the system have even

designed it to handle Trojans, dialers, worms and keylogger.

6. Another company joining the fight against spyware and adware is Symantec. It has various versions available and the individual can

download the software for a 30-day free trial period. After the time is up, the customer can choose to buy the program to ensure the computer is safe from any threats.

7. Spyware Guard is a free program courtesy of Java Cool. It works just like the others making sure no harm comes to the files inside the computer.

The products just mentioned are the most frequently used by people in the market. All the free spyware and adware programs once downloaded

will first scan the computer for any problems and once these have been identified, will be deleted preventing it from coming back.

There is almost no limit whatsoever on the marketability of how-to books. Everyone wants an instruction manual, advice, and encouragement that they can do anything they read a how-to book for. Anything you know how to do,

 

anything you’ve ever wanted to learn, or anything that’s teachable at all, can become a how-to ebook.

 

How-to books for hobbyists are a good way to go, and this overlaps with the discussion above. A hobby how-to ebook could be anything from how

 

to build a home from hay bales to how to play Texas Hold ‘Em to how to understand Shakespeare.

 

One book publisher knows how hungry we are for how-to information, and has created a whole series of “Dummies” books around the market. Further,

 

there are other similar book series’, and all of them are doing quite well! “The Everything” series, “Idiot’s Guide” series and others are all cashing in on the how-to phenomenon.

 

You could cash in by creating ebooks on any or all subjects covered in any of those series’. Go to www.dummies.com, and check out their list of titles. Pick one you like, and move full speed ahead!

 

Remember that even though the books have “Dummies” in the title, that the books are as popular as they are because the readers are not treated like

 

dummies at all. The authors cater to a person who wants to find out the easiest way to do something without too much tangential discussion. When

 

you have your ebook written and when you choose a title, make sure you are appealing to a reader’s smarts! If you use words like stupid, dumb, or

 

hopeless in the title, make sure that it is clear that the meaning would not extend to insulting the individual reader.

 

Ebooks, because of their brevity and because they are marketed primarily on the Internet can target smaller audiences. You don’t have to write a universal

 

book like How to use a computer (which may not be interesting enough to sell anyway in this decade). Ebooks can cover more specific territory.

 

Knowing this, you can 1) create your ebook in a specific way for a specific niche readership, and 2) create additional ebooks for different facets of the same subject, and sell each one separately!

 

Say you’ve decided to write an ebook on fishing. (FYI, this is one of those hobbies where enthusiasts are willing to spend money!). You could create

 

“How to Catch Freshwater Trout,” “How to Tie Your Own Flies,” or “How to Plan a Successful Deep Sea Fishing Trip.” Almost anything related to the

 

hobby can become a separate ebook depending on how much detail you include. Clearly, “How to put on waders,” probably wouldn’t be a great choice (though some would say it’s impossible to underestimate today’s

 

consumer), because you would have to strain to fill up 60 to 100 pages on such a simple topic. You get the idea. The topic would need to be, in most cases, book worthy. Use good judgment.

 

Then, life itself requires instructions, as we know from “Life’s Little Instruction Book.” So, life also qualifies as a good how-to book topic. There

 

are numerous subtopics, and you’ll never run out of ideas. Here are a few examples:

 

·        “How to ensure your child gets an A+ in math”

·        “How to have a successful garage sale”

·        “How to organize your home office”

If you know what you’re doing, you can quickly find what you’re looking for on eBay - and the more you know about how buyers find you, the easier you’ll find it to be found. Here are a few golden searching rules.

Be specific: If you’re searching for the first edition of the original Harry Potter book, you’ll get further searching for ‘harry potter rowling philosopher’s stone first edition’ than you will searching for ‘harry potter’.

You’ll get fewer results, but the ones you do get will be far more relevant.

Spell wrongly: It’s a sad fact that many of the sellers on eBay just can’t spell. Whatever you’re looking for, try thinking of a few common misspellings - you might find a few items here that have slipped through the cracks.

Get a thesaurus: You should try to search for all the different words that someone might use to describe an item, for example searching for both ‘TV’ and ‘television’, or for ‘phone’, ‘mobile’ and ‘cellphone’. Where you can,

though, leave off the type of item altogether and search by things like brand and model.

Use the categories: Whenever you search, you’ll notice a list of categories at the side of your search results. If you just searched for the name of a CD, you should click the ‘CDs’ category to look at results in that category only.

Why bother looking through a load of results that you don’t care about?

Don’t be afraid to browse: Once you’ve found the category that items you like seem to be in, why not click ‘Browse’ and take a look through the whole category? You might be surprised by what you find.

Few people realise just how powerful eBay’s search engine is - a few symbols here and there and it’ll work wonders for you.

Wildcard searches: You can put an asterisk (*) into a search phrase when you want to say ‘anything can go here’. For example, if you wanted to search for a 1950s car, you could search for ‘car 195*’. 195* will show results from any year in the 1950s.

In this order: If you put words in quotes (”") then the only results shown will be ones that have all of the words between the quote marks. For example, searching for “Lord of the Rings” won’t give you any results that say, for example “Lord Robert Rings”.

Exclude words: Put a minus, and then put any words in brackets that you don’t want to appear in your search results. For example: “Pulp Fiction” -(poster,photo) will find items related to Pulp Fiction but not posters or photos.

Either/or: If you want to search for lots of words at once, just put them in brackets: the TV example from earlier could become ‘(TV,television)’, which would find items with either word.

Don’t get too tied up learning the ways of the search engine, though: a surprising number of eBay users don’t search at all, preferring to look through eBay’s category system and save their favourites in their browser.
